Вход Регистрация
ruen

Какие метатеги использовать, тег meta - его основные значения

html-meta-tags

Метатеги служат для задания дополнительной информации о странице сайта. Эта информация может использоваться различными сервисами и программами - например, поисковыми системами, браузерами, а также и самими пользователями. Важно правильно прописать метатеги на странице - добавить нужные и удалить неэффективные и даже вредные.

Метатеги, как правило, указываются в заголовке документа, в теге head. Тег meta имеет пять основных атрибутов:

  • charset - служит для задания кодировки документа;
  • content - служит для задания содержимого метатега, принимает значения в зависимости от другого указанного атрибута;
  • http-equiv - как видно из названия, служит для указания эквивалентов заголовков протокола HTTP прямо на странице, то есть позволяет модифицировать HTTP заголовки на стороне клиента;
  • name - служит для предоставления информации общего назначения;
  • scheme - служит для указания информации о схеме документа, малоиспользуемый атрибут.

Начнем с самого простого, атрибут charset. Этот атрибут легко использовать, достаточно прописать одну строчку кода, в результате чего для документа будет установлена нужная кодировка:

<meta charset="utf-8">

С атрибутом content все понятно, он используется для задания содержимого для других атрибутов. Рассмотрим следующий атрибут - http-equiv. Возможных значений атрибута довольно много:

  • cache-control - для управления кэшированием. Возможные значения: public, private, no-store, no-cache и другие;
  • content-language - для указания языка страницы, в HTML5 заменено на указание языка в теге html при помощи атрибута lang="ru";
  • content-style-type - для переназначения языка таблицы стилей;
  • content-type - для указания MIME-типа документа, кодовой таблицы и других технических параметров текста;
  • expires - управление кэшированием страницы;
  • pics-label - для указания стандартизированной метки, характеризующей содержимое сайта;
  • pragma - для контроля кэширования на страницах, создаваемых динамически;
  • refresh - для указания браузеру сделать автоматический переход на другой адрес через указанное количество секунд;
  • set-cookie – для установки значений cookie в браузере, в строке content можно указать значения через точку с запятой в виде ключ=значение. Возможные ключи: name, expires, domain, path, secure;
  • window-target – для указания окна для текущей страницы, возможные значения: _blank, _parent, _self, _top и другие;
  • cleartype - позволяет активировать технологию ClearType сглаживания шрифтов, работает в Mobile IE;
  • x-ua-compatible – для браузеров IE. Указав нужное значение, можно отключить режим совместимости и задействовать последнею версию движка.
Следующий атрибут - name. Возможных значений атрибута также много, не все они используются, но ниже приводится список для ознакомления:
  • author – автор статьи;
  • copyright – копирайт, можно указать название компании и т.д.;
  • description – описание страницы, важно для поисковых систем. Оптимальная длина – от 70 до 140 символов;
  • document-state – указывает периодичность изменения контента на странице. Возможные значения: static, dynamic;
  • generator – указывает, на какой системе работает сайт, лучше убрать и не писать этот тег в целях безопасности сайта;
  • keywords – ключевые слова, через запятую. В последнее время не так важны для продвижения;
  • resource-type - описывает свойство или состояние страницы. Возможные значения: document, rating, version, operator, formatter, creation;
  • revisit - позволяет сообщить поисковым роботам о желательном сроке реиндексации документа в поисковой системе.;
  • robots - управляет индексацией страницы, позволяет указать инструкции для поисковых роботов;
  • subject - определяет тематику документа;
  • url - прекращает индексацию страницы поисковиком и перенаправляет робота по указанной ссылке;
  • viewport – указывает данные для настройки области просмотра, сообщает поисковикам и браузерам о наличии мобильной адаптации страницы сайта.

Рассмотрев, какие бывают метатеги и их значения, можно попытаться ответить на вопрос - какие метатеги использовать на сайте. Большая часть приведенных выше значений нужна в специфических ситуациях, использовать стоит только те теги, которые действительно полезны. Например, минимальный список таких тегов может выглядеть так:

<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ta name="keywords" content="ключевое слово 1, ключевое слово 2, ключевое слово 3">
<meta name="description" content="Описание страницы, рекомендуемый размер - от 70 до 140 символов, а максимально обрабатываемый - 400">

Первый тег в этом примере – для указания кодировки страницы, второй – для управления показом на мобильных устройствах, третий - для указания ключевых слов, четвертый - для указания описания.

В статье были рассмотрены различные метатеги и их основные значения, для каждого проекта стоит подбирать нужные теги исходя из конкретных потребностей.

Комментарии (0)
Для комментирования войдите или зарегистрируйтесь.

Последние статьи

Популярные разделы

Eqsash (Инструменты)

Приложение для Android - VK LAST USER ID, отучитель от зависимости и т.д.:
Доступно в Google Play

Amessage (Общение)

Вход в веб-версию
Приложение для Android:
Доступно в Google Play

Поделиться

Подписаться

YouTube

Книги

IT-заметки - Простым языком о самом нужном (HTML, CSS, JavaScript, PHP, базы данных, Drupal, Битрикс, SEO, домены, безопасность и другое), PDF, 500 стр.